The Free State Crinums have sent a strong warning to their competitors in the Telkom Netball League (TNL) by defeating the defending champions, the Gauteng Golden Fireballs, 47-37 at the Ellis Park Arena in Johannesburg on Saturday.
The Crinums, who are now unbeaten in the league, dominated the match from the start, with their defence laying the foundation for their victory. Veteran player Karla Pretorius led from the front, helping her team to a commanding 27-17 half-time lead.
Fireballs Respond but Crinums Maintain Control
The Fireballs responded strongly after the break, reducing the deficit to 29-23 early in the third quarter. However, the Crinums restored control and took a 38-25 advantage into the final period. They maintained their composure in the closing stages to secure a deserved 10-point victory, dominating both circle feeds and goal attempts.
Coach Mosoahle-Samm Praises Team’s Performance
Crinums head coach Martha Mosoahle-Samm was pleased with her team’s performance, particularly in the third quarter. ‘I was particularly happy with the third quarter because we’ve been struggling a little bit in that one, so the girls did well,’ she said in a post-match television interview. ‘I think that’s where we started pulling it through and going into double digits, so I’m quite happy with the performance today.’

Meanwhile, the Southern Stings completed a season double over the Gauteng Jaguars, with their 56-45 victory securing third place in the final round-robin standings ahead of the semi-finals.
